DEP vs. Indian River County <br />Settlement Agreement, OGC No. 22-0150 <br />Page 20 <br />iv. Salaries of employees who perform their job duties; <br />v. Costs expended to bring the facility into compliance with current <br />law, rules and regulations; <br />vi. Costs associated with a P2 Project that is not implemented; <br />vii. Costs associated with a P2 Project that has not been approved <br />by the Department; and <br />viii. Legal costs. <br />C. If any balance remains after the entire P2 credit is applied to the <br />allowable portion of the civil penalty, Respondent shall pay the difference within 30 <br />days of written notification by the Department to the Respondent that the balance is <br />due. <br />E. Project Termination: <br />1. The Department may terminate the P2 Project at any time during the <br />development or implementation of it, if the Respondent fails to comply with the <br />requirements in this document, act in good faith in preparing and implementing the <br />project, or develop and implement the P2 Project in a timely manner. The Respondent <br />may terminate the P2 Project at any time during its development or implementation. <br />2. If the P2 Project is terminated for any reason, Respondent shall pay the full <br />balance of the allowable portion of the civil penalty within 30 days of written demand <br />by the Department. <br />
